The server-based solutions don't require a PC in every room - that's the
whole point of them.
You have one PC, which stores your audio collection. And in other rooms you
have network music devices. You can use different devices in different
rooms - so, for example, in your hi-fi room, you might use a £200 Squeezebox
with its digital output connected to a hi-fi DAC and audio system; and in a
bedroom you might have a £70 Netgear MP101, maybe using its headphone output
to drive a pair of earphones, or maybe using its line output connected to an
audio system.
Whenever you rip or download audio files, you store them on the central
server, so they are accessible to all your network music devices.
